Acting CampsThese exciting camps are for actors who are ready to dive into their training. Students will learn to create characters, build ensemble, and use their voice to project and articulate while having a lot of fun exploring the skills below:
ImprovisationJune 6 - 10 • $295Learn to say “yes,” create strong characters, and learn classic improv games.
ComedyJune 13 - 17 • $295Master the art of one-liners, double takes, physical comedy, and comedic scene study.
Scene StudyJune 27 - July 1 • $295Apply objectives, tactics, and character work to your favorite scenes or monologues.
ShakespeareJuly 18 - 22 • $295Take your acting training to the next level by learning storytelling through classic Shakespearean scene work.
Create-a-playAugust 8 - 12 • $295Learn the art of acting and playwrighting to create an exciting new original play.

SUMMER SHOW AUDITIONSSummer season shows require a general audition. Students will choose one monologue from a list provided by the auditioners.
To schedule an audition appointment, go to zachtheatre.org/education.
Auditions (at ZACH Theatre) Thursday, April 7 • 4:30-7:30 p.m. Saturday, April 9 • 4:30-7:30 p.m.
Callbacks (at ZACH Theatre) Saturday, April 16 • 4:30-7:30 p.m.
Some actors may be asked back to a second round of auditions for individual plays. Auditioners should indicate availability for callbacks at the audition. Not being called back does not mean students are not cast.
Casting Students cast in Production Classes will be notified no later than Wednesday, April 20. Those who are cast must register with a $100 deposit by Wednesday, April 27 to hold a spot. If deposits are not made by Wednesday, April 27, the spot will be released.
1111
Working with professional directors, designers, and artists, students apply classroom training to the stage, learn rehearsal process and etiquette, and the discipline of performance. A play is a big commitment. Students should attend every rehearsal (conflicts must be listed at time of audition), meet memorization deadlines, and come to rehearsal prepared for the day.

The TempestBy William Shakespeare Grades 4 - 12 • $600This romantic drama of epic proportions is set in a unique and impossible world where spirits roam, magic is real, reality is elusive, and illusion abounds. After twelve years marooned on a desert island with his daughter, the deposed duke of Milan must now choose between his desire for revenge and the freedom that can only come with forgiveness. This last play in Shakespeare’s cannon is a meditation on family, love, mercy, and—ultimately—the theatre itself.

Registration InformationGeneral Information • All camps are held Monday-Friday
from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. unless noted.
• Early care from 8:30 - 9 a.m. Tuesday-Friday, and extended care from 4 - 5:30, Monday-Thursday is available for an additional fee.
• Grades listed refer to the grade students will enter in fall of 2016.
• We are happy to help find the perfect program for your student. Call 512 - 476 - 0594 x236 or email [email protected].
Deposits and Discounts A $60 deposit is required to hold your place ($100 for Summer Shows). Balance is due on the 3rd of the month your camp takes place.
Multi-Class Discount: Receive 5% off tuition when registering for two or more classes or students at the same time.
ZACH Season Subscriber Discount: Subscribers to ZACH’s productions receive 5% off tuition.
Cancellations • Cancellations made at least 2 weeks
before class starts will be refunded tuition paid, less the deposit.
• Cancellations less than 2 weeks before class starts will not be refunded except in case of illness or emergency.
• If after the first day of camp, a student decides it is not the right fit, let us know before the second day and we will refund tuition, less the deposit.
Inclusion StatementOur goal is to create an inclusive, welcoming environment for students of all abilities. Parents are encouraged to provide complete information on the registration form and will be contacted by our Education Department to discuss reasonable and respectful accommodations and support strategies.
H•E•B Summer Scholarship ProgramThrough a generous sponsorship from H•E•B, ZACH is committed to access for all students and will work with any family to make participation possible. Reduced tuition is offered to families seeking assistance.
